    INA125U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

    • The INA125U can handle input voltages up to ±650mV, but it's recommended to keep the input voltage within ±500mV to ensure accurate measurements.
    • The gain resistor (Rg) determines the gain of the amplifier. A smaller Rg value results in higher gain. Use the formula Rg = 50kΩ / (Gain - 1) to calculate the required Rg value for your desired gain.
    • The REF pin is a reference input that allows you to set the output voltage of the INA125U to a specific level. You can connect a voltage source or a resistive divider to the REF pin to set the output voltage.
    • To minimize noise and interference, use a well-regulated power supply, keep the input and output traces short and away from noise sources, and use a ground plane to reduce electromagnetic interference.
    • Yes, the INA125U can be used as a differential amplifier by connecting the inputs differentially. This configuration provides high common-mode rejection and is useful for measuring small signals in noisy environments.
